The Opportunity
As a Roving Maintenance Officer , you will provide maintenance support and leave coverage across Aeralife's Victorian residences. Reporting to the Residence Manager and supported by the Maintenance Manager, you will be responsible for maintaining buildings, grounds, equipment and plant to ensure our homes remain safe, functional and welcoming environments for residents, families and staff.
Your role will balance preventative maintenance, compliance activities, auditing, repairs and contractor coordination while supporting continuous improvement initiatives across the region.

Key Responsibilities
You will:
- Provide maintenance support and leave coverage across Victorian residences
- Conduct site audits, risk assessments and quality inspections
- Complete painting, repairs and general maintenance works
- Monitor and maintain fire safety systems and compliance requirements
- Test and tag electrical equipment in accordance with legislation
- Assist with resident room set-up and presentation
- Maintain asset registers, equipment records and maintenance schedules
- Support contractor inductions and monitor contractor compliance
- Obtain maintenance quotations and coordinate approved works
- Review asbestos registers and legislative compliance requirements
- Promote safe work practices and ensure compliance with WHS legislation
- Identify opportunities for continuous improvement across facilities and assets
- Ensure tools, equipment and chemicals are safely managed at all times
